Martin, This is my 1 st year of growing figs. For past couple years I had " growing figs" on my mind I wanted to have a fig tree. Then one day I looked up on Goggle info about figs. I found GW forum I so that 1st week I probably spent 20 hours of reading posts about figs. Then I went to Ted`s greenhouse in Tinley Park IL and bought 3 fig plants. So I planted 2 trees in 5 gal pots and one in the ground to see difference in growth ,the one in the ground grew a lot more faster. When I planted it I thought to live in the ground for Winter (wrap,cover like it should be done) and see what happens.This fig grew very nice and now I am not sure if I want to leave in ground or dig it and pot in container for Winter. I also have Brown Turkey in the ground I may take risk and see if it will over Winter outside , I heard they`re hardy ? I also tried to root few fig cuttings ,1st cutting that I rooted I gave it to my parents now its about 12" big and live in Lithuania I sure my parents will take good care of it. Hoping to have long relationship of growing figs,and be more active on the forum. That is my story. Remis
